Alex Hunt: Pretty serious, tannic Fleurie that nonetheless has that ever-so-appropriate floral overtone and delicacy of flavor. If it resolves over the next year in bottle, it’ll be quite appealing, though there remains a danger it might turn a bit hollow. 86
Andrew Jefford: Dark purple-red. Pure, sweet, deep, dense, and vivid, with sweet-sour raspberry notes: an enticing scent. Lively, fresh, poised, and packed with raspberry fruits... But surprisingly weighty, too, with ample tannins, and the concentration and power to see out a few years. Outstanding Fleurie here, with perfume, depth, and poise. 89
Peter Liem: Juicy and forward, this is accented by hints of spice and game, its rich fruit feeling lively and focused. It’s notably youthful in tone, needing further aging to develop complexity and depth. 88
